BACKGROUND:
Document Management is a system which provides a complete solution for the
electronic digitization, storage, and retrieval of documents. The Finance Department
maintains numerous types of financial documents. Many of these documents are
maintained and stored in various formats, of which paper is the most prevalent.
On September 27, 2004, City Council authorized the purchase of Sire Document
Management software (Sire). Sire has become the standard platform for City-wide
document management, allowing staff to access documents on their computer and
review them on-line or print them, rather than searching through manila file folders
and making copies of the hard-copy documents. Some documents that are stored on
Sire are now available for public access.
On August 21, 2006, after a competitive bidding process, the Redevelopment Agency
awarded an agreement to Cynrede, Inc. for historical document digitizing. Under this
agreement, Cynrede has provided services to scan and organize Agency documents
in a format that could be directly uploaded into the Sire system. Subsequently, the
Human Resources Department and Information Technology Department entered into
an administratively approved agreement with Cynrede to provide the same services
for certain historical files of the City.

On May 11, 2009, City Council approved a $25,000 amendment to the existing
agreement with Cynrede, Inc. to digitize Finance Department documents. This
agreement allowed Cynrede to perform a historical conversion of fiscal year
2008/2009 accounts payable documents, and then continue on a monthly basis going
forward. It also allowed digitization of historical and current journal entries and cash
receipts documents for fiscal year 2009/2010.
The Finance Department currently has an agreement for Fiscal Year 2010/2011 in the
amount of $45,000. This represents the amount required for specific document types,
and did not include these documents that are now being proposed for scanning.
DISCUSSION:
On December 6, 2010, the Finance Department brought an agenda item for the
destruction of certain records that have been maintained for all legally required
retention periods. This item raised concerns by some members of the public and the
City Council. The Finance Department does not have the capacity to continue to
store outdated materials. Therefore, the recommendation is that the agreement with
Bosco Digital Solutions be amended to include an additional $20,000 so that these
and other outdated items can be archived and the paper documents can be
destroyed.
The City Attorney’s Office has provided guidance in this regard to ensure that the City
is in compliance with applicable law. Specifically, Government Code § 34090.5,
authorizes the destruction of the physical records, without the approval of the City
Council or consent of the City Attorney if certain conditions are met: 1) the record
must be reproduced accurately and legibly on a medium that is a trusted system and
that does not permit additions, deletions, or changes to the original document; 2) the
reproduced records must be made as accessible to the public as the original records
were; and 3) a true copy of archival quality of the reproduction shall be kept in a safe
and separate place for security purposes. The process the Finance Department will
use to digitize and maintain the records complies with these requirements.
